Advancements in Vaccine Technology
Innovations in vaccine technology significantly influence the Global Poultry Vaccines Market Industry. The development of recombinant vaccines, vector-based vaccines, and DNA vaccines enhances the efficacy and safety of poultry immunization. These advancements not only improve disease control but also reduce the reliance on antibiotics, aligning with global health initiatives. The introduction of more effective vaccines is likely to contribute to the market's growth, as poultry producers seek to optimize flock health and productivity. As a result, the market is expected to grow at a CAGR of 4.34% from 2025 to 2035.

Rising Demand for Poultry Products
The Global Poultry Vaccines Market Industry experiences a surge in demand for poultry products, driven by increasing population and changing dietary preferences. As consumers shift towards protein-rich diets, the need for healthy and disease-free poultry becomes paramount. This trend is reflected in the projected market value of 4.7 USD Billion in 2024, with expectations to reach 7.5 USD Billion by 2035. The growing awareness of food safety and quality further emphasizes the necessity for effective vaccination programs, thereby propelling the demand for poultry vaccines globally.

Government Initiatives and Regulations
Government initiatives and regulations play a crucial role in shaping the Global Poultry Vaccines Market Industry. Many countries implement stringent vaccination programs to combat poultry diseases, which can have devastating economic impacts. Regulatory bodies often mandate vaccination against specific diseases, thereby driving the demand for vaccines. For instance, the World Organisation for Animal Health promotes vaccination as a key strategy for disease prevention. Such initiatives not only enhance animal health but also ensure food security, thereby fostering a favorable environment for the poultry vaccine market.
